This paper reviews aspects of our research, focusing on the role of the melanocortin system in the central regulation of feeding and energy balance, which was begun in 1997. It describes data from successive physiological studies, concerning the identity of the appetite-regulating melanocortin receptor, melanocortin-4 receptor (MC4R) regulation with altered nutritional status, the role of MC4R in dietary obesity and the identity of the endogenous MC4R ligand.
